Ohio Governor Primary: Ramaswamy Wins GOP Nomination

In a significant political development, Republican Vivek Ramaswamy has secured the GOP nomination for Ohio governor. This sets the stage for a competitive November election where he will challenge Democrat Amy Acton, a former state health director. Ohio has not elected a Democratic governor in two decades, making this race particularly noteworthy. The primary results, including those in Indiana and Michigan, indicate a continued strong influence of former President Trump within the Republican party, as many Trump-backed candidates saw success. This outcome will be a key indicator for the broader political landscape in the upcoming general elections. (Source: NPR, AP News)

Strait of Hormuz Tensions & Rising Gas Prices

International relations continue to directly impact the American economy. President Trump announced a pause on “Project Freedom,” a US initiative aimed at guiding commercial ships through the Strait of Hormuz. This decision comes amidst heightened tensions and a meeting between China’s top envoy and Iran in Beijing. The US and Gulf allies have also threatened Iran with sanctions in a UN proposal if it does not release its chokehold on the Strait. The ongoing instability in the Middle East has tangible effects on US consumers, with gasoline prices now 50% higher than they were before the Iran war. This economic strain is a major concern for many Americans, highlighting how global developments affect daily life. (Source: AP News, CBS News)

Hantavirus Outbreak on Cruise Ship Raises Concerns

A deadly hantavirus outbreak has unfolded on the MV Hondius cruise ship, raising significant public health concerns. What makes this particular situation alarming is the potential for human-to-human transmission, a rare occurrence for hantavirus, which is typically spread through contact with rodent feces, urine, or saliva. Health officials are actively investigating how the outbreak spread for weeks before it was identified. This situation highlights the challenges of containing novel or unusual disease transmission vectors, especially in confined environments like cruise ships. The affected individuals and those who may have come into contact with them face health risks, and public health agencies are working to understand the full scope of the outbreak. Other Significant US News Developments

Beyond the top headlines, several other important stories are part of the current trending news in the US:

  • **Texas Justice:** A former FedEx driver has been sentenced to death for the murder of a 7-year-old girl after a delivery at her Texas home, bringing a close to a high-profile case. (Source: AP News)
  • **Indiana Primaries:** In Indiana, several state senators who had opposed former President Trump’s redistricting efforts lost their primary races, underscoring the continued influence of Trump’s endorsements in Republican contests. (Source: AP News)
  • **Legal Battles in Tech:** Pennsylvania is suing Character.AI over allegations that its chatbots posed as licensed psychiatrists and provided fake medical license numbers. Separately, five major publishing houses and bestselling author Scott Turow are suing Meta, accusing the company of training its Llama generative AI models on millions of copyrighted works without permission. These cases highlight growing legal challenges in the rapidly evolving AI landscape. (Source: NPR)
  • **Sports Acquittal:** Former Patriots receiver Stefon Diggs was found not guilty of assaulting his private chef, clearing his path for a return to the field, though NFL discipline could still be a factor. (Source: AP News)
  • **Oklahoma Shooting:** Police are investigating a shooting at a lakeside party in Oklahoma that resulted in one fatality and at least 18 people hospitalized. (Source: AP News)
